The Vancouver Tap Dance Society has become a hub for artistic brilliance and a community space for dancers to come together to share their passion for tap. The 67-year-old studio went on the market in 2011, and the threat of losing the renowned dance centre became a terrible reality; the space offered everything the Society needed, and was a common ground for dancers as young as three years old to seniors in their seventies. Another suitable space for their operations was not available in the area, and not financially viable.

Through advice and guidance from Vancity, a long-term business plan was created with the goal of securing a mortgage to acquire ownership of the historic studio. Vancity was happy to provide the $650,000 mortgage, allowing the tap studio to have a permanent home and fund its future sustainability.

With the support of Vancity, the Society is continuing to give back to the community through spreading the culture of tap dance, and providing classes to under-privileged children.
